Businesses everywhere are embracing digital efficiency—yet many still overlook the environmental cost of paper-based habits. With this campaign, Adobe set out to show industries how Acrobat powers seamless, paperless workflows with every tool built in. Once again, we were trusted to put real users at the heart of the story—turning Acrobat’s features into proof that sustainability isn’t an extra step; it’s built right in.
Making sustainability tangible in a digital product.
We began by addressing a key gap: many still view "going green" as a compromise on efficiency. Our challenge was to translate Acrobat’s abstract benefits—like a reduced carbon footprint—into relatable, dynamic visuals through compelling storytelling. At every step, we focused on crafting a message grounded in grassroots environmental advocacy. Our goals were clear: to educate audiences on how simple it is to go paperless—and how that shift can reduce everything from deforestation to water waste and emissions; to position Acrobat as the bridge between profit and planet; and to engage viewers with motion graphics and narratives that made sustainability feel both easy and achievable.
Signed, Sealed, Sustainably.
A mobile notification pings—right in the middle of a park yoga session. That’s the moment this motion piece brings to life, showing how Adobe Acrobat keeps paperless workflows moving wherever you are.
Clean vector art with soft gradients and fresh greens sets an eco-conscious vibe, while scenes of biking, strolling, and signing make digital sustainability feel effortless. The tagline lands the punch: “Save more than documents.”
The plus? Spin-off videos tailored for IT, legal, and security teams, localized for French and German markets.
